Lacy Poncho

Dress this up or wear it with jeans...this Caron Yarns pattern is a perfect cover up without the bulk!

FINISHED MEASUREMENTS
7”x 48” excluding fringe

SIZES
S, M (Teen), M, L (Adult)

MATERIALS
Caron International's Simply Soft Brites
4 ply, Worsted Weight (100% acrylic; 6 oz/170g): 2 skeins # 9610 Grape
Size US #13 or #15 knitting ndls
size J crochet hook

PONCHO
CO 33 (43) sts. Purl 1 row.
Pattern:
R1: K1, *K1-YO-K3-Sl 1-K2tog-PSSO-K3-YO* end K2.
Rows 2-4-6: Purl.
R3: K1* K2-YO-K2-Sl 1-K2tog-PSSO-K2-YO-K1* end K3 instead of K1.
R5: K1-K2tog* YO-K1-YO-K1-Sl1-K2tog-PSSO-K1-YO-K1-YO-Sl 1-
K2tog-PSSO* end YO-K1-YO- K2tog-K1
Added clarification for Row 5: rep from *, ending last rep [k1, yo] twice, k2tog, k1.
The last time you repeat from the * instead of doing the sl 1, k2tog, psso after the [k1, yo] twice, you end with k2tog, k1. Therefore the last time through the repeat you only work 5 sts instead of 10 and then work the 5 ending stitches. This works out to 43 sts. For the last 10-st repeat of the pattern, there is no compensating increase (yo) after the double decrease
(sl 1, k2tog, PSSO), so instead of working 'sl 1, k2tog, psso' (a double
decrease, using 3 sts) you work 'k2tog' (a single decrease, using 2 sts),
then knit the last st (which is actually an edge st throughout the Stitch
pattern). This will keep the stitch count consistent on Row 5.
Repeat rows 1-6 for 30”. Bind off loosely.
Make 2 pieces.

FINISHING
Lay pieces flat. Mark each piece according to diagram.

Join and pin seams as shown.

NECKLINE
Using crochet hook, SC in each loop decreasing in each “V” or seam. Join.
Finish with Backward SC or Shell Stitch.

FRINGE
Cut 10”-Use 3 strands.

Dusty Night Scarf

A lace stitch makes this little scarf light and airy and gives your outfit and finished look.
SIZE: One Size
About 5 1/2 x 63 in. (14 x 160 cm)

MATERIALS
• 485-108 Lion Brand LB Collection Wool Stainless Steel: Dusty Blue
2 Balls
• Lion Brand Knitting Needles- Size 5 [3.75 mm]
• Large-Eyed Blunt Needles

GAUGE:
23 sts = 4 in. (10 cm) in St st (k on RS, p on WS) with 2 strands of yarn held together. BE SURE TO CHECK YOUR GAUGE. When you match the gauge in a pattern, your project will be the size specified in the pattern and the materials specified in the pattern will be sufficient. If it takes you less stitches and rows to make a 4 in. [10 cm] square, try using a smaller size hook or needles; if more stitches and rows, try a larger size hook or needles.

STITCH EXPLANATION:
sk2p Slip 1 as if to knit, knit 2 together, pass slipped stitch over—2 sts decreased.
PATTERN STITCH
Lace Stitch (multiple of 6 sts + 2)
Rows 1 and 3 (WS): Purl.
Row 2: K1, *k3, yo, sk2p, yo; rep from * to last st, k1.
Row 4: K1, *yo, sk2p, yo, k3; rep from * to last st, k1.
Rep Rows 1-4 for Lace st.

SCARF
With 2 strands of yarn held together, cast on 32 sts.
St st Section: Beginning with a WS row, work in St st (k on RS, p on WS) for 3 in. (7.5 cm), end with a RS row.
Lace Section: Change to Lace st and work for 3 in. (7.5 cm), end with Row 4 (RS).
Rep St st and Lace Sections for a total of 10 times, then rep St st Section once more. Bind off.

FINISHING
Weave in ends.
